I have a Mopar Big Block Oil Pan with the numbers " 971 " stamped on the rear, exterior part of the pan. Can anyone please tell me the actual Chrysler Part Number for this oil pan ? Also, I would like to know what year, size of engine and body size ( B, C or E ) that this oil pan came on.

Thanks MOPARTS...
Posted By: 62maxwgn

Re: Big Block Oil Pan Questions - 04/04/11 07:55 PM

3614970 is part number,73/74 400 and 440.
